Duties include, but are not limited to:

  • Answer all phone calls.
  • Listen and return all voicemails left in front of office phones.
  • Check-in new and existing patients and let the clinical staff know that the patient has arrived.
  • Collect all necessary patient information for new patients (Patient registration form, Medical History Form, H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ability) privacy notice)
  • Check out patients (collect payments, make next appointment)
  • Handle questions and provide information to walk-in patients.
  • (This can include discussing the type of insurance the practice accepts, the treatment options available as well as the credentials.)
  • Maintain comm-log up to date with all necessary patient/parent communication information.
  • Review the daily schedule of the clinic for any changes.
  • Check the daily schedule in advance and fill in any open spots with bondings/adjustments/new patient consultations at least two days prior. Adjust clinic hours based on the schedule.
  • Review for Bonding approvals
  • Check if all bondings are Approved and Active with insurance (the day before & day of the appointment).
  • Understand cancellation policy and reiterate it to patients.
  • Print end of the day reports.
  • Check collected payments against the report and check all credit card transactions.
